[发明专利]用于循环纠错码的物理块地址恢复设备、系统和方法无效
申请号: | 99802053.2 | 申请日: | 1999-01-08 |
公开(公告)号: | CN1288542A | 公开(公告)日: | 2001-03-21 |
发明(设计)人: | P·I·瓦西列夫 | 申请(专利权)人: | 西加特技术有限责任公司 |
主分类号: | G06F11/10 | 分类号: | G06F11/10;H03M13/00 |
代理公司: | 上海专利商标事务所 | 代理人: | 钱慰民 |
地址: | 美国加利*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 循环 纠错码 物理 地址 恢复 设备 系统 方法 | ||
相关申请的交叉参考
本申请要求1998年1月8日提交的美国临时专利申请第60/070,762号的优先权,该申请的内容按参考资料在此引入。
发明领域
本发明总体上涉及检错和/或纠错。具体而言,本发明涉及一种用于交错Reed-Solomn码的物理块地址或逻辑块地址(PBA或LBA)传送和恢复系统及方法,这种系统和方法可以区分块地址差错和不可纠正的数据差错,并且当发生物理块地址或逻辑块地址差错时,允许恢复实际的块地址。
发明背景
由于存储媒体会受各种类型噪声、失真和干扰的影响,所以在存储媒体的输出端会出现各种差错。目前的趋势是,将较多的数字数据存储在存储媒体上较小的区域内。这种趋势增加了差错的可能性。为了纠正差错,要使用纠错编码技术。存在各种纠错编码技术。一类纠错码是众所周知的Reed Solomon(RS)码。Reed Solomon(RS)编码技术为每个块添加b个用户数据码元和2t个冗余码元,由此建立一个码字(其中,t表示为该码设计的码元纠错能力)。一个RS码字中有b+2t个码元。RS码字以某种差错概率出入存储媒体。在解码阶段,通过分析接收到的数据,可以检测出存储媒体发送数据所引起的某些差错模式,并且可以重建原始数据。例如,可以参见Prentice Hall股份有限公司(Englewood Cliffs市,New Jersey州07632,ISBN 0-13-200809-2)于1995出版的、Stephen B.Wicker发表的“用于数字通信和存储的差错控制系统”。该文献内容按参考资料在此引入,用于讨论一些传统的检错和差错控制系统及方法。
差错通常是成串出现的,而不是随机出现的,因此会有几个连续差错的字节或码元。(在本说明书中,字节与码元的意义相同,并且当使用术语“字节”时,位的个数可以任意,它不局限于8位、16位等,还可以取例如10位、12位或其它数字的位数)。如果将上述一连串的差错全部限制在单个码字内,那么纠错编码技术可能不能纠正这些差错,因为编码技术的能力局限于纠正预定数量的差错,而差错串可能超越了这一能力。通常利用交错来克服这一问题。交错是这样一种技术,它将用户数据码元分布在几个码字上,以便在发送期间使任何给定码字的码元完全分开。当在解码过程中重建码字时,发送期间引入的差错串断开,并且分散在若干码字上。用这种方法分布差错,可以使一个码字中出现的差错数目较有可能落在纠错技术的能力范围内。
经编码的数据存储在存储媒体的某个物理块地址(PBA)上。PBA还可以与一个特定的逻辑块地址(LBA)有联系,因此本讨论中对PBA的引用也适用于LBA。在正常情况下,记录媒体上的每个位置都有一个物理块地址;但是,由于诸如磁盘、磁光盘、磁带等记录媒体至少都会有一些缺陷,所以可能将与某些物理块地址相关的媒体再次映射给另一些不同的物理块地址。每个可用的(无差错的)物理块地址由一个逻辑块地址来识别。在传统的系统和设备中,可以在编码/解码过程中使用PBA(或LBA),其方法使得如果用不同的PBA(或LBA)对编码数据解码,那么解码过程将失败,也就是说,数据将出现不可纠正的差错。
如图1所示,在一种传统的方法中,为写操作或编码操作提供了一个盘片驱动计算机系统100,该系统具有主机102、可旋转的磁盘驱动器104,以及纠错码编码器/解码器单元(ECC编码器/解码器)106,其中可旋转磁盘驱动器104具有一个或多个可以存储数据的盘片。(图2示出了用于回读操作或解码操作的对应的方框图101。下文将对其作更详细的描述。)ECC编码器/解码器106为用户数据D(x)105在主机102和盘片104之间提供了第一路径,并且在主机102和盘片104之间只内插了一个多路开关选择器或开关108,用于选择数据D(x)105或奇偶性P(x)107,作为要写入盘片104的信息109。将数据和奇偶性写入盘片驱动存储器中的方法是本领域所公知的,这里不再描述。还应理解,为了实现该电路,实际应用可以包括缓存器、寄存器、时钟信号或其它逻辑电路。但是,为了方便理解本发明或者本发明与传统系统、设备或方法的区别,这里不再对传统的进行描述。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西加特技术有限责任公司,未经西加特技术有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/99802053.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:用于气溶胶罐的铝合金
- 下一篇:给电弧炉的风嘴供应预混合气体的方法和装置